    Management Summary

    CUDML reported a strong H1 FY26, with revenue growing 22.4% YoY to ₹77.9 crores and PAT increasing 31% YoY to ₹10.9 crores. The company emphasized its asset-light, debt-free business model and strategic pivot towards green and EV-linked media, which is targeted to contribute 30% of revenue this year. Management highlighted the sufficiency of IPO funds and internal accruals to support growth for the next two years, alongside plans for geographical expansion and operational efficiency improvements like an in-house printing facility.

    Detailed Narrative

    01

    H1 FY26 Financial Performance Highlights

    CASHurDRIVE Marketing Limited reported a robust H1 FY26, with revenue from operations reaching ₹77.9 crores, marking a 22.4% year-on-year growth. The company achieved an EBITDA of ₹13.5 crores, maintaining a healthy margin of 17.4%. Profit After Tax (PAT) demonstrated even stronger growth, increasing by 31% year-on-year to ₹10.9 crores, driven by healthy client demand and new business ventures.

    02

    Strategic Focus on Green and EV Media

    The company is actively pioneering green and tech-enabled transit media, with EV media formats now contributing 30% of total revenue, up from 21% in FY25. This includes advertising on electric buses and EV charging stations. Management expects new opportunities in ESG media, such as solar-enabled bus shelters and hoardings, to constitute a majority stake (over 50%) in total revenue within the next two years, aligning with India's sustainability goals.

    03

    Asset-Light Model and Financial Strength

    CUDML operates on an asset-light model, which management states is not CAPEX-heavy, focusing instead on a working capital model. The company proudly announced its debt-free status and reported cash reserves of ₹26.7 crores, ensuring ample liquidity. The IPO funds, combined with internal accruals, are projected to be sufficient to support the company's growth plans for the next two years without requiring additional equity or bank limits.

    04

    Growth Drivers and Market Differentiation

    Key growth drivers include new media acquisitions, expansion into new geographies (e.g., Pune), and leveraging new infrastructure. The company differentiates itself through its extensive reach across 25+ cities, focus on transit media, and an asset-light model that allows for immediate monetization of inventory. Exclusive media partnerships, contributing 30-35% of current revenue, are expected to grow to 60-70% of total revenue in the next couple of years, offering higher margins and a competitive moat.

    05

    Operational Efficiency and Technology Integration

    CUDML is investing in technology-led efficiency, integrating AI and automation for campaign monitoring and media planning to provide data-driven insights and faster turnaround for clients. An in-house printing and production facility is planned to be operational within 6-8 months, aiming to optimize costs and improve margins by 15-20% of revenue related to printing expenses. This initiative will ensure better quality and cost control.

    06

    Future Outlook and Expansion Plans

    The company plans significant expansion into new metro and mini-metro cities, particularly in the south and west of India. Inventory, including the current 1500 buses, is expected to increase many folds within the next year. CUDML remains open to exploring other transit segments like new airports or metros, focusing on existing geographies for new segments rather than new geographies for existing segments.
